Date: 23 July 2026
Location: Nellmapius
Time: Approximately 20:15
PVES practitioners and responders, with a PVES doctor responding to the scene, were dispatched to assist a patient who had reportedly sustained a gunshot wound during an attempted hijacking.
On arrival, members found one patient with a serious gunshot wound to the abdomen, resulting in severe traumatic injuries.
PVES members immediately initiated advanced patient care, stabilizing the patient and providing critical treatment on scene. Once the patient had been stabilized, they were transported by
Gauteng Provincial Government EMS (GPG) to an appropriate medical facility for further emergency treatment and specialist care.
